码迷,mamicode.com
首页 > 数据库 > 详细

MySQL5.7.13源码安装指南

时间:2016-07-21 15:05:02      阅读:236      评论:0      收藏:0      [点我收藏+]

标签:

1、安装依赖包(cmake make gcc等,其实好多都有了,不需要更新,为了防止世界被破坏,就装下)

yum install gcc gcc-c++ -y
yum install -y ncurses-devel.x86_64
yum install -y cmake.x86_64
yum install -y libaio.x86_64
yum install -y bison.x86_64
yum install -y gcc-c++.x86_64

2.安装boost库1.59(听高手们说,只能是这个版本,没试过其他的,懒是楼主的本性,于是菜鸟们跟着命令走吧)

wget http://nchc.dl.sourceforge.net/project/boost/boost/1.59.0/boost_1_59_0.tar.gz
tar zxvf  boost_1_59_0.tar.gz 
mv boost_1_59_0 /usr/local/boost

3.添加用户组和用户mysql(又是参考了各种大神的命令)

groupadd mysql          
useradd -g mysql mysql     

4.下载安装mysql5.7.13(下载时可能需要FQ?一直开着代理的楼主不知道是否需要FQ。。。接着就是需要root权限,当然这是确定的)

wget http://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.13.tar.gz

tar zxvf mysql-5.7.13.tar.gz cd mysql-5.7.13 cmake -DCMAKE_INSTALL_PREFIX=/home/mysql -DMYSQL_DATADIR=/home/mysql/data -DDEFAULT_CHARSET=utf8 -DDEFAULT_COLLATION=utf8_general_ci -DMYSQL_TCP_PORT=3306 -DMYSQL_USER=mysql -DWITH_MYISAM_STORAGE_ENGINE=1 -DWITH_INNOBASE_STORAGE_ENGINE=1 -DWITH_ARCHIVE_STORAGE_ENGINE=1 -DWITH_BLACKHOLE_STORAGE_ENGINE=1 -DWITH_MEMORY_STORAGE_ENGINE=1 -DDOWNLOAD_BOOST=1 -DWITH_BOOST=/usr/local/boost make && make install

5.

MySQL5.7.13源码安装指南

标签:

原文地址:http://www.cnblogs.com/onlyac/p/5691553.html

(0)
(0)
   
举报
评论 一句话评论(0
登录后才能评论!
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!